Transaction 32c522e8713bcd6ffeb21bac5928746cd959834e29a4f363e955991927596129
2 Input
2 Outputs
- 32c522e8713bcd6ffeb21bac5928746cd959834e29a4f363e955991927596129:0
- 32c522e8713bcd6ffeb21bac5928746cd959834e29a4f363e955991927596129:1
value 100000000
address 16jdNmzXKddf8bm1bJniBffGfmXbRfHcxc
value 381294
address 1A8hPT5S7jUcwKkYWspTFRUP244t8UpmgN